So, the 7 day cooling off period finishes on Friday and I'm having doubts about whether to keep the phone or not. I wanted to ask you guys what your thoughts are.

It seems some people are going to wait for the s730 to come out, personally I don't like the look of it, but at least it's not a step backward in technology!

Pro's about the phone:

  1. Good design
  2. Nice looking phone
  3. QWERTY Pad
  4. Its a gadget
  5. Its nice to have a smartphone again after using a Sony phone
  6. Simpler to use than the M500 I had before
  7. General good feeling about having the phone
  8. Good calender, much easier to use than the Sony phone
  9. Syncing of pictures and music files
Cons:
  1. Lower spec camera that's not as easy to use
  2. Slow when operating
  3. Having to keep clearing the RAM
  4. A2DP not (yet) supported - I say yet as it "might" be in the future
  5. Gallery is so hard to use, Each picture is displayed as an icon and you have to wait for it to load the picture as a thumbnail
  6. Camera never saves taken pictures to the Sync folder. Saves it straight onto the storage card - No option to change this
  7. Mobile 6 - not much written for it yet, no obvious advantage to having apart from picture syncing - Is this done by mobile 6 or Sync 4.5?
I cant way up myself whether I should take it back or not. I just feel that the phone itself is a step back. Orange not including standard things like A2DP. I don't want to get hung up about it, but its a prime example of what's wrong with it! Its something that's included on all other phones.. ever ones from two years ago, EVEN a cheap PAYG mobile, yet its something that's missed of a brand new release!

So what are your impressions of the phone and what do you think I should do?!

Sync folder? How do you mean? Activesync/WMP allows you to sync photo's between your PC and Smartphone. All my phone pictures on my laptop are stored in mydocs/mypictures/phonepics. Activsync copies all these across to the phone, and then when I take New photos, it is supposed to copy these back across to the phonepics folder on my Pc. However the camera saves pictures straight on the to Storage card, and you cant change it to save in the phonepics folder created by activsync for syncing the photos! So, I would have to move all the new photos into the phonepics folder on the SC before Activesync will send them to my pc!
